Arthur Willis Baldwin was the son of Civil War Veteran and Kansas Pioneer Henry Gilbert Baldwin and his wife Eleanor (Fisher) Baldwin. He is a descendant of the Puritan Henry Baldwin who migrated to Woburn, Mass from England in 1635-40, as well as over 100 other Puritan New England immigrants of that era. He was born and farmed near Ada, Ottawa Co, KS, until approximately 1940, when he moved to a farm near Miltonvale in Cloud County. He married Inez Evangeline Hallock on Nov 30, 1905. They had eight children and today have many descendants sprinkled across the American landscape.
